#include <bits/stdc++.h>
#include "grader.h"
#define pb push_back
#define fs first
#define sc second
using namespace std;
const int N = 520;
vector<int> in;
vector<int> adj[N];
void dfs(int v, int par){
    in.push_back(v);
    for(auto u : adj[v]){
        if(u != par){
            dfs(u, v);
        }
    }
}
int findEgg(int n, vector<pair<int, int>> bridges){
    in.clear();
    for (int i = 1; i <= n; i++) adj[i].clear();
    for(auto v : bridges){
        adj[v.fs].pb(v.sc);
        adj[v.sc].pb(v.fs);
    }
    dfs(1, 0); 
    int l = 0, r = n - 1, ans = n - 1;
    while(l <= r){
        int mid = (l + r) / 2;
        vector<int> vec;
        for(int i = 0; i <= mid; i++){
            vec.push_back(in[i]);
        }
        if(query(vec)){
            ans = mid;
            r = mid - 1;
        } else {
            l = mid + 1;
        }
    }
    return in[ans];
}
